The only reason there is "not enough voltage" somewhere is because there is a partially or completely open connection providing resistance and a location to allow a voltage drop [bad splice, bad switch, bad breaker, broken wire, burned splice, ...].
It is the knowledge of how electricity works, and of the methods and materials used to create a functional wiring system, that enables a skilled troubleshooter to locate the problem and repair it.
Where should the "voltage" be, and how does it get there?
When you understand that, you will understand what is keeping it from getting where it should be...
What are the possible routes from the items that don't work back to the panel?
I would suggest that there is something on this circuit which still has power, but which is not allowing it to continue to the rest of the circuit.
There may be a receptacle at the other end of the house which works but has a burned connection to the outbound conductor.

You can use a non-contact voltage tester to trace the dead wire by checking each outlet and switch along the circuit. Turn off the power to the circuit, then test each outlet and switch to see where the power stops. You may need to open more boxes along the circuit until you find the point where the voltage disappears, indicating a break in the wire or a faulty connection.

A circuit breaker is an electrical device that automatically interrupts the flow of electricity in a circuit when it detects a fault or overload, to protect the circuit from damage. There are several types of circuit breakers, including thermal, magnetic, and gas-insulated circuit breakers, which operate based on different principles to ensure the safe operation of electrical systems.
